The Clery Act, VAWA and Title IX: Implications for Sexual Misconduct Response and Investigations

Wednesday, May 3 | 2:00-3:30 p.m. ET

Sponsored by 

Join us as we explore the current intersection of the Clery Act, VAWA and Title IX (and anticipate what may change based on draft new reg language.) The presenter will discuss the major requirements of each law and how these requirements relate to institutions’ sexual harassment and sex-based discrimination policies and procedures for employees and students. You'll gain a better understanding of how to determine jurisdiction of an offense for Title IX purposes, as well as how to ensure that all VAWA offenses, whether they fall under Title IX or not, comply with the requirements of the Clery Act.
